The place name "Seseña" stems, according to Menéndez Pidal, of the antropónimo of Etruscan origin "Sissus, Sisius, Sisenna", that the "nn" has lost, giving "ñ". This one ground, for his proximity to an irrigation area, is present from early times, in the historical chore of our province. In the XIIth century Alfonso VIII gives to the bishop Alderico, of the cathedral of Sigüenza, an estate close to the Jarama and the Tagus, which later the king changes with the bishop into a mill into Berlanga. The same one sovereign did authorizations on the salt works of The Espartinas. There was town of the dominion of the infante don Felipe, understood in the state of Aniseed liquor. The town is repopulated in the middle of the XVth century, during the reign of Juan II, who to support it does thanks to his neighbors of half of the term of The Espartinas; donation that then his successor Enrique IV. confirms (Fte.-Texto Diputacion to see link) Nuclei of Seseña: New Seseña, Urban development Big Vale, Her Station |
